Who is Dolly Khanna?
Ace Indian investor Dolly Khanna is based in Chennai. She is known for selecting stocks that aren’t well-known but often perform very well in the stock market. Since 1996, she has been investing in the stock market. Rajiv Khanna, her husband, is in charge of her business.

Total Portfolio Value and Number of Holdings
According to Trendlyne, Dolly Khanna holds 17 stocks with a net worth of over Rs. 554.7 crore, as of June 2025. Investors in the market often discuss her purchases, and many buyers closely follow the stocks she selects.

Recent Changes in Shareholding
In the three months ending March 31, 2025, the Dolly Khanna portfolio added two new small-cap stocks to her collection and raised her stakes in seven other stocks. In the quarter from January to March, Khanna bought a 1.03% stake in GHCL and a 1.16% stake in Polyplex Corporation.

Stocks with Notable Gains
Several stocks in the Dolly Khanna portfolio performed well in CY24 and FY25. Some companies that did very well were POCL Enterprises, Pondy Oxides & Chemicals, Nile, Emkay Global Financial Services, and Selan Exploration Technology.
Stocks Facing Declines
Several portfolio stocks dropped sharply in CY 2025. Stove Kraft, National Oxygen, Savera Industries, Rajshree Sugars & Chemicals, and KCP Sugar are among the prominent companies that performed poorly.

Focus on Small and Mid-Cap Stocks
Dolly likes small and mid-cap stocks that have sound financials and business plans that can be scaled up. She thinks these companies are great for long-term compounding because they have better values and more room to grow than large-caps.
Preference for Traditional Sectors
Chemicals, linens, sugar, and production are just a few of the industries in which she operates. Dolly stays away from complicated or risky sectors, such as fintech, banking, and highly regulated government businesses, and instead chooses industries with steady demand.
Long-Term Holding Approach
Dolly keeps her investments for a long time, which allows growth to work well. She only sells when business conditions worsen or when stock prices break through key trading levels. Besides, she doesn’t make choices based on emotion.
